There are two color systems; The pantone matching system (pms) show recent files in explorerWebPantone's PMS colours are based on specific physical ink formulations. The same mix of ink is used for a solid PMS colour in both C (on Coated paper) and U (on Uncoated paper) swatches for any named colour... For example, PANTONE 021 C uses the same ink mix as PANTONE 021 U.
